Output fadefa63dd8ee56e6c582a5c6c9391be8023ca5ea55f6c00e50fb82fbc87308e:23

value
256268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b4ca94eaddbb7b1c62d9b3d21c42aa968b24ea OP_EQUAL
address
3NpAbTZTnjR2JypxaNwFbSvwkDFNWg79EM
transaction
fadefa63dd8ee56e6c582a5c6c9391be8023ca5ea55f6c00e50fb82fbc87308e
confirmations
304574
spent
true